Adansonia digitata L.
- Query IPNI
- Common Name: Baobab Tree, Monkey Bread Tree
- Family: Malvaceae Juss.
- Country of Origin: Trop. Africa
- Habitat:
- Description: One of the largest trees in the world, thought to become more than 2000 years old, and while only to 18 m tall, the swollen trunk attains a diameter of more than 10m, is of pulpous wood without growth rings. Leaves deciduous, digitately compound with leaflets 12 cm long; large 18cm solitary, scented, pendulous white flowers with purplish stamens; oblong, woody, hairy fruit 30cm long, which also earns it the name 'Dead rat tree'. Tropical climate.
